Installing a JoJo SuperSlim tank

JoJo SuperSlim specifications

Tank fitted with

  • 2x 250mm screw lids
  • 2x 40mm outlets with thumb plugs
  • 2x 40mm inlets/overflows with thumb plugs
  • 2x 20mm plugs

Supplied with
For effortless filling, if used for backup water supply:

JoJo-1000-Litre-Super-Slim-Water-Storage-Tank-2

  • FLOAT VALVE x1
  • OPTIONAL HUSH PIPE x1*
  • 20MM FEMALE HOSE CONNECTOR x1

An optional hush pipe is included to stabilise the float valve and reduce water hammer or bounce (if required) in applications where there are pressure variations. Note: this float  valve is not suited for pressure higher than 4 bar.

For securing it to a wall:

JoJo-1000-Litre-Super-Slim-Water-Storage-Tank-3

  • THREADED ROD ASSEMBLIES x2
  • M10 BODY WASHERS x2
  • M10 NUTS x2

JoJo-1000-Litre-Super-Slim-Water-Storage-Tank-4

Unique two-sided design

JoJo-1000-Litre-Super-Slim-Water-Storage-Tank-4

  • Dimensions:
    • Length: 2 020mm
    • Width: 400mm
    • Height: 1 800mm
    • Size: 1 000 litres

Basic installation guidelines
It is important to take note of the following:

  1. Tank placement
    • The tank must be secured to a wall.
    • Important: if not secured to a wall, the tank may fall over due to its unique, slim shape.
  2.   Base
    It is very important to install the tank on a sound, level, and smooth surface at least 100mm wider on each side than the base of the tank. Level paving will suffice. Alternatively, a concrete slab needs to be built, ideally with a surface bed at least 85mm thick.

You will require the following:

  • Hammer drill & 16mm concrete drill bit
  • 17mm spanner
  • Spirit level
  • Marking pen

Installation

  1. Choose which side of the tank you want to showcase.
    Important: remove the additional fittings supplied with the tank. They are inside a bag, tied to a rope that is secured to one of the fittings at the top of the tank.

  2. Place the tank in the desired location, ensuring it is next to a wall and on a 100% level and smooth base. A

  3. To make drill marks on the wall, push a threaded rod assembly (with the rawl bolts facing away from the wall) through each of the two holes in the plastic reinforcement bar attached to the top of the tank. Mark the positions.

  4. Move the tank out of the way and drill two x 16mm holes in the wall.
    Important: make sure the holes are 100% straight and level to ensure they align with the holes in the tank.

  5. With the rawl bolts facing the wall, push both threaded rod assemblies through the holes in the plastic reinforcement  bar attached to the top of the tank. Once done, move the tank back into position.

  6. Push the rawl bolts into the holes drilled in the wall. Ensure they are flush, and secure them by tightening the nuts.
    Important: don’t over tighten

  7. On the other side of the tank, place a body washer and a nut over the threaded rod and tighten until they sit flush against the reinforcement bar. Tip: the threaded rods secure the tank in place, they are not supposed to pull the tank against the wall.

  8. Once both sides have been secured to the wall, the installation should resemble this example.

  9. If the tank will be used for backup storage, fit the supplied float valve to the inside of either of the 20mm connections. If using a hosepipe to fill the tank, use the supplied 20mm female hose connector.

Note: the installation instructions after step 9 will differ depending on your water source and requirements. Visit jojo.co.za for guidelines based on your unique solution.
